This game is so cool! The UI is great and I loved how the coloring of the price sliders gives you feedback about how likely it is to be accepted. It seems maybe a little too easy to make big profits, since unless I'm mistaken anyone will always buy anything, even if they only sell one item? My only complaint is that the snake mini-game was a little half-baked. It's very important for snake games to have input buffering so you can do things like hit two keys in rapid sequence to make a u-turn. I guess that's ok though since it was essentially an infinite money machine!
Thank you for the nice feedback. We actually made the first two in-game days easier for the player. After that it picks up and you will have more difficulty to scam but also will be more likely to get scammed. We debated if the entry point in the game should be just as tough and decided to make it more accessible but some player like you didn't seem to need that :). The snake mini game is mainly an easter egg and it's not supposed to distract too much from our main game. There are for sure more polished snake clones than ours :D.
